Fort George Island State Park

Features self guided tours and the newly opened Ribault Club. Walk, bike or drive through historic plantation structures and nature trails. Also located on the Island is Huguenot Memorial Park, a city-run park, and the historic Kingsley Plantation. Many Ranger-led programs offered throughout the year. Also features boat ramp, fishing, and canoeing.

Huguenot Memorial Park

This city-park is situated on Fort George Island. It features a beautiful beach, waterfront campsites, swimming, fishing, picnic shelters, and bird observation area. There are also restrooms and shower facilities. The only park in Duval County that allows beach access by vehicle. Admission fee is 50 cents per person. Open daily 8am - 8pm April - October and 8am - 6pm November - March. Click here for current weather and tide information.

Kingsley Plantation

This historic site, operated from 1813-1839 by Zephaniah Kingsley, who lived with his wife, Anna Madgigine Jai (purchased as a slave but freed in 1811), is located on Fort George Island and includes the ruins of 25 of the original slave cabins, barn, kitchen building, and main house. Self-guided tours are available during the fall, and Ranger-guided programs are available by appointment in winter and summer. Junior Ranger activity booklets are now available for kids ages 4-7 and 8-12. Kids who complete the activity booklet will earn a Junior Ranger badge. Booklets contain activities from both Kingsley Plantation and Ribault Club and kids must go to both sites to complete booklet and earn their badges. Estimate 30-40 minutes per site for kids activities. Kingsley Plantation is open daily, 9am to 5pm. Ribault Club is open Wed-Sun, 9am to 5pm. Sites are approx. 5 miles apart. Free.
